Am planning a trip from Bangalore to a place near Virajpet in Coorg. What is the preferred route given the present condition of the roads? I read that from a place beyond Hunsur, they are in a bad state...

See the BLR-Kannur thread.

Best option is : Mysore-Hunsur-Periyapatna-Siddapur-Ammati-Virajpet

In between Periyapatna-Siddapur about 10km of road is real bad but then other than thatm, its very nice.

I stayed in a wonderful Home the past weekend. Following are the details

Dhyan's Den Home Stay
Contact: Dhyan
No: 9482193533
www.dhyansden.com

+ves:

1. A 60+years old estate bungalow spread across 25 acres.
2. Wonderful hosts. The stay is run by a mom and his son.
3. Wonderful food.
4. Rs. 1200/- per head
3. Remote and secluded. Beautiful surrounding.

-ves:
1. Personal vehicle is a must.
2. You may have to share space with other guests, in case you dont occupy the capacity in full.

Quote:

Originally Posted by Geo_Ipe (Post 3181500)
If I were to drive from Vellore to Coorg, what should be the ideal route and how long should it take? People who've driven from Chennai can comment, I presume.

The best hassle free option :

Chennai-Krishnagiri-Hosur- NICE Road - Kanakpura exit-Kanakpura-Malavalli-Bannur-Mysore-Hunsur-Madikeri
Account for about 10-11 hours of driving. 4/5 hours for Chennai-Bangalore and another 4-5 for the rest.
